<span>We need to divide 72 rolls into 2 groups so that their ratio is 3:5. First, we can see that the ratio of 3:5 tells us there is 8 separate groups of rolls. Now its easy, since we have 72 rolls and we need to divide them into 8 equal groups: 72/8=9. So each group has 9 rolls. Now we separate them into groups with the ratio 3:5, so: 3*9:5*9 and that is: 27 rolls and 45 rolls. </span>
